A CONCURRENT RESOLUTION urging the creation of an interstate compact for a competitive electric transmission market using competitive bidding.

This resolution urges Kentucky and other states to work together to create a formal agreement that would require electric transmission projects to go through a competitive bidding process. The goal is to open up the market so multiple companies can compete to build and manage the power lines that carry electricity to homes and businesses. Because this is a resolution rather than a law, it expresses the legislature's position but does not create new legal requirements on its own. Who it may affect: electric utility companies and potentially electricity customers across Kentucky and neighboring states.
